Features

  • One-click timer — description, project, tags; start with Enter. The timer is server state: reload the page, close the tab, restart your browser — it keeps counting.
  • Stop / discard / continue — stop to save, discard mistakes, or one-click continue any previous entry.
  • Manual entries — enter start + end times, or start + duration ("1:30", "1.5", "90m").
  • Projects, clients & rates — projects with colors, clients, billable flag and an hourly rate. Archive finished projects without losing history.
  • Tags — create on the fly, filter reports by them.
  • Weekly timesheet — 7-day grid, inline-edit descriptions and durations right in the cell.
  • Reports — pick a range, group by project / client / tag / day. Bar chart of hours per day, donut of the split, exact total + billable amounts computed from your rates.
  • Entry rounding — round to nearest 5 or 15 minutes at report level (your raw data is never touched) — bill like a law firm.
  • Overlap detection — double-booked entries get a warning badge so your invoices survive scrutiny.
  • CSV export + printable summary — hand your client a clean statement.
  • 100% local & private — SQLite file, no telemetry, no cloud, no account.

Quick start

npm i
npm run build
npm start        # → http://localhost:5316  (password: admin)

Run it as a desktop app…

npm run desktop

A tray-friendly window opens, auto-logged-in, with its own local database (Electron userData). Same code, zero setup.

…or deploy to a $5 VPS when you need it public

cp .env.example .env   # set ADMIN_PASSWORD!
docker compose up -d   # → port 5316, data persisted in a named volume

Tech stack

  • Server — Node 20+, Express, better-sqlite3 (WAL). Single process serves the API and the built frontend.
  • Frontend — React 18 + Vite, Tailwind CSS 4, Lucide icons, Framer Motion. Hand-rolled SVG charts (no chart lib).
  • Desktop — thin Electron wrapper that boots the same Express server on a free local port.
